Flynn Group, established in 1999 by Greg Flynn, is recognized as the largest franchise operator in the world with a diversified portfolio encompassing some of the most iconic and world-class brands such as Applebee's, Arby's, Panera Bread, Pizza Hut, Taco Bell, Wendy's, and Planet Fitness. One of their premier brands, Taco Bell, was acquired as part of Flynn Group's strategic expansion in 2013 when they took over 76 Taco Bell restaurants. Since then, Flynn Group has grown to become the 3rd largest Taco Bell franchisee in the world, highlighting aggressive yet sustainable growth fueled by a strong commitment to operational excellence and employee engagement.
